Ultimatumgids voor het optimaliseren van de prestaties van een WordPress-site: van laadtijden tot de kernkracht van het systeem

2 minuten leestijd
2026-03-13
2026-06-03
2,196
Ik verdien commissies wanneer je via de onderstaande links winkelt, zonder dat dit extra kosten voor jou met zich meebrengt.

Website-performancebeoordeling en basisdiagnose

Voor het starten van enige optimalisaties is een nauwkeurige beoordeling van de prestaties essentieel. Dit is niet alleen een baseline om de huidige situatie te begrijpen, maar ook een basis om de effecten van latere optimalisaties te kunnen meten. Een website die langzaam laadt, vermindert niet alleen de gebruikerservaring, maar heeft ook invloed op de posities in zoekmachines. Het is dus van belang om een wetenschappelijk onderbouwd beoordelsysteem op te zetten als eerste stap.

Uitleg van de belangrijkste prestatiegegevens

De momenteel door de branche erkende belangrijkste prestatie-indicatoren zijn Largest Contentful Paint (LCP), First Input Delay (FID) en Cumulative Layout Shift (CLS). LCP metert de tijd die nodig is om het grootste visuele element op de pagina (bijvoorbeeld een banner of titeltekst) te renderen; dit zou ideaal in 2,5 seconden moeten gebeuren. FID geeft aan hoe lang het duurt van de eerste interactie van de gebruiker met de pagina (bijvoorbeeld het klikken op een link of knop) tot de browser daadwerkelijk op deze interactie reageert; deze tijd moet minder dan 100 milliseconden zijn. CLS bepaalt de visuele stabiliteit van de inhoud tijdens het laden van de pagina; elke onverwachte verandering in de lay-out heeft invloed op deze score. Het is het beste om deze waarde op 0,1 of lager te houden.

Recomendaties voor tools voor het testen van de praktische prestaties

Er zijn veel gratis en krachtige tools beschikbaar die je kunnen helpen bij het diagnosticeren van de prestaties van een website. Google’s PageSpeed Insights biedt uitgebreide rapporten op basis van Lab Data (laboratoriumgegevens) en Field Data (gegevens uit de echte wereld), samen met conkrete suggesties voor verbeteringen. GTmetrix combineert de testregels van Lighthouse en WebPageTest en biedt een stroomdiagram dat het laden van verschillende bronnen (zoals afbeeldingen, CSS- en JavaScript-bestanden) in volgorde en tijd weergeeft. Voor WordPress-gebruikers zijn plugins als Query Monitor zeer handig; deze bieden in real time informatie over databasequery’s, PHP-fouten, hooks en scripts, waardoor je kunt ontdekken waar de vertragingen in de backend van de website vandaan komen.

Aanbevolen leesmateriaal De ultieme handleiding voor WordPress-optimalisatie: verbeter de snelheid en prestaties van uw website op alle gebieden.

Optimalisatie van servers en gehoste omgevingen.

De basis voor de prestaties van een website wordt gevormd door zijn hostomgeving. Hoewel de front-end-code zeer goed kan zijn, kan een trage of onstabiele server een onoverkomelijk performance-bottleneck worden. Het is dus van essentieel belang om een geschikte hosting-oplossing te kiezen en deze optimaal te laten werken, om de “core-performance” van de website te verbeteren.

UltaHost WordPress-hosting
30-daagse garantie voor het terugbetalen van het geld, onbeperkt bandbreedte- en databestand, gratis DDoS-beveiliging, en een prijsvoordeel van 50% bij een aankoop van 3 jaar.

Kies een geschikte hosting-oplossing uit.

Voor WordPress-sites met veel bezoekers zijn shared hosting-pakketten vaak onvoldoende. Een Virtual Private Server (VPS) of een WordPress-hostingprovider is een betere optie.Providers van WordPress-hosting zijn meestal speciaal optimaal aangepast voor WordPress, met vooraf ingestelde caching-mogelijkheden, een veiliger serveromgeving en automatische updates. Bij het kiezen moet je letten op of de provider SSD-schijven aanbiedt, of de meest recente versie van PHP wordt ondersteund, en of de fysieke locatie van de server dicht bij je doelgroep bezoekers is.

Een efficiënt webserverprogramma instellen

Nginx presteert over het algemeen beter dan de traditionele Apache bij het verwerken van statische bronnen en veelgelijktijdige verbindingen. Veel high-performance hosting providers bieden standaard Nginx aan of een combinatie van Nginx en Apache (bijvoorbeeld met Nginx als reverse proxy). Als je Apache gebruikt, is het verstandig om deze opties in te schakelen. mod_deflatemod_brotli Comprimeren en dit op een verantwoordelijke manier instellen. .htaccess De cache headers in de bestanden zijn een essentieel onderdeel van de basiswerking. Bijvoorbeeld: het instellen van een langdurige cache voor statische bronnen.

# 在 .htaccess 中设置缓存过期头
<IfModule mod_expires.c>
ExpiresActive On
ExpiresByType image/jpg "access plus 1 year"
ExpiresByType image/jpeg "access plus 1 year"
ExpiresByType image/gif "access plus 1 year"
ExpiresByType image/png "access plus 1 year"
ExpiresByType text/css "access plus 1 month"
ExpiresByType application/javascript "access plus 1 month"
</IfModule>

Upgraden naar de meest recente versie van PHP

Het kernprogramma van WordPress, evenals de meeste plugins en thema's, zijn geschreven in PHP. Nieuwere versies van PHP (zoals de PHP 8.x-serie) bieden een aantal keer meer prestaties dan PHP 5.6 of 7.x. Zorg ervoor dat je in het hostingpaneel de PHP-versie wijzelt naar de meest recente en stabiele versie die door WordPress wordt aanbevolen. Dit zal niet alleen de snelheid van het genereren van pagina's aanzienlijk verbeteren, maar ook de veiligheid van je website verhogen.

Optimalisatie van het laden en weergeven van front-end bronnen.

De door gebruikers waargenomen laad snelheid is in grote mate afhankelijk van de manier waarop de browser de front-end-resources van een webpagina downloadt, verwerkt en weergeeft. Het optimaliseren van deze processen is de meest directe en effectieve manier om de laadtijd te verbeteren.

Aanbevolen leesmateriaal De ultieme handleiding voor WordPress-optimalisatie: de kerntechnieken om de prestaties van je website te verbeteren en je SEO-ranking te verhogen.

Optimalisatie van afbeeldingen en mediabestanden

Ongeoptimaliseerde afbeeldingen zijn een veelvoorkomende reden voor een zware website. Allereerst moet je ervoor zorgen dat je afbeeldingen compressieert met hulpmiddelen als TinyPNG of ShortPixel voordat je ze uploadt. Daarnaast is het verstandig om moderne afbeeldingsformaten te gebruiken, zoals WebP, die de afbeeldingskwaliteit behouden en de afbeeldingsgrootte aanzienlijk verkleinen. .htaccess In de configuratie wordt bepaald dat WebP-foto's automatisch worden weergegeven in browsers die WebP ondersteunen. Ten slotte is het belangrijk om dit voor alle browsers te regelen.

Ik ben hier om je te helpen met je huiswerk.

Tag toevoegen widthheight Je kunt gebruikmaken van attributen of CSS-verhoudingen (ratio's) om de afstanden in het lay-out effectief te beperken.

CSS en JavaScript samenvoegen en minimaliseren

Het verminderen van het aantal HTTP-verzoeken is van belang. Door meerdere CSS-bestanden te combineren in één en meerdere JavaScript-bestanden in enkele bestanden (of in één bestand) te samenvoegen, kun je de verzoeksvertragingen aanzienlijk verlagen. Daarnaast kun je de code “minimiseren” met hulpmiddelen als UglifyJS of CSSNano, waardoor alle onnodige ruimtes, commentaren en regelomslagen worden verwijderd. Voor WordPress zijn er plugins zoals Autoptimize of WP Rocket beschikbaar die deze taken automatisch uitvoeren. Let er wel op dat het samenvoegen van te veel JavaScript-bestanden de weergave van de website kan belemmeren; CSS-bestanden die op belangrijke plekken zijn opgeslagen, moeten dan wel worden ingebouwd of voorrang krijgen bij het laden.

hosting.com gedeelde hosting
Hoge prestaties met AMD EPYC CPU's, NVMe SSD opslag en LiteSpeed, 24/7 deskundige interne ondersteuning, geavanceerde beveiligingsmaatregelen waaronder SSL, bescherming tegen brute kracht, malware en DDoS, besparingen tot 73%

Verzamelde inhoud en code worden pas op het moment geladen wanneer deze echt nodig zijn, waardoor de laadtijd wordt verlengd.

Vertraagd laden betekent dat afbeeldingen, video's of bepaalde componenten pas worden geladen wanneer ze in de buurt van het schermoppervlak komen te staan. Sinds versie 5.5 van WordPress zijn er native mogelijkheden voor het vertraagd laden van core-images en iframes toegevoegd. loading=“lazy” Attributen worden ondersteund. Voor complexere scripts kan het gebruik van asynchrone technieken worden overwogen.async) of vertraging (deferDe attributen laden niet-kritieke JavaScript-code. Bovendien kan met de code-splitting-functie van moderne front-end-buildingtools (zoals Webpack) de code op verlangen worden geladen, waardoor de snelheid van de eerste pagina nog verder wordt verbeterd.

WordPress-core, database en caching-strategieën

De dynamische eigenschappen van WordPress zorgen ervoor dat elke paginaverzoek mogelijk een database-oproep en PHP-executie omvat. Het optimaliseren van deze achtergrondprocessen is essentieel om de “corekracht” van de website te vrijmaken.

Database vereenvoudigen en optimaliseren

Naarmate de tijd verstrijkt, verzamelt de database een groot aantal gewijzigde versies, ontwerpen, nutteloze commentaren en verouderde, tijdelijke gegevens. Het regelmatig schoonmaken van deze gegevens kan de omvang van de database verkleinen en de snelheid van queries verbeteren. Je kunt hiervoor plugins gebruiken zoals WP-Optimize om het schoonmaken veilig uit te voeren. Daarnaast is het handig om de meest gebruikelijke database-tabelen regelmatig te bewaken en te updaten. wp_postswp_commentsDoor een index te creëren, wordt de snelheid van query's verbeterd. Gebruik het Query Monitor-plugin om langzaam lopende query's op te sporen en controleer of er plugins zijn die onnodig veel belasting op de database opleveren.

Aanbevolen leesmateriaal De ultieme gids voor het optimaliseren van de snelheid van WordPress-websites: van basisinstellingen tot geavanceerde cachingstrategieën.

Een multi-laagige cachemechanisme implementeren

Caching is de “zilveren kogel” voor het verbeteren van de prestaties van WordPress. Het wordt op verschillende niveaus toegepast:
1. Paginacaching: Dynamisch genereerde HTML-pagina's worden in een statische vorm opgeslagen, zodat latere verzoeken rechtstreeks naar deze statische bestanden worden gestuurd. Dit heeft een zeer positieve invloed op het verlichten van de belasting op de server.
2. Object caching: De resultaten van database-verzoeken worden opgeslagen in het geheugen (bijvoorbeeld in Redis of Memcached), waardoor dubbele verzoeken naar dezelfde gegevens worden voorkomen. Voor websites met veel bezoekers is het gebruik van object caching essentieel.
3. Browsercache: Door HTTP-headers in te stellen, worden de browser gevraagd om statische bronnen (CSS, JS, afbeeldingen) op te slaan op de lokale computer. Tijdens volgende bezoekjes worden deze lokale kopieën direct gebruikt.

Efficiënte plugins zoals WP Rocket of betaalde diensten zoals Cloudflare’s APO kunnen je helpen bij het gemakkelijk instellen van deze cachemogelijkheden. Voor objectcaching moet je op de server extensies voor Redis of Memcached installeren, en vervolgens in WordPress… wp-config.php Voeg de corresponderende configuratie toe in het bestand. Bijvoorbeeld, om de Redis-objectcache te activeren:

InterServer gedeelde hosting
Shared hosting $2.50 USD per maand, eerste maand $0.1 USD promo code tryinterserver, 461 cloud apps scripts, een klik te installeren.
// 在 wp-config.php 中添加
define(‘WP_REDIS_HOST’, ‘127.0.0.1’);
define(‘WP_REDIS_PORT’, 6379);
define(‘WP_REDIS_TIMEOUT’, 1);
define(‘WP_REDIS_READ_TIMEOUT’, 1);
// 可选:指定数据库索引,默认为 0
define(‘WP_REDIS_DATABASE’, 0);

Beheer van de belasting op plugins en thema's

Pluggins van lage kwaliteit of met overbodige functies kunnen de prestaties van je website ernstig belemmeren. Auditeer regelmatig je lijst met plugins en stoppen of verwijder de plugins die je niet meer nodig hebt. Bij het kiezen van nieuwe plugins moet je letten op de frequentie van updates, de beoordelingen van gebruikers en of de plugin bekend is om zijn goede prestaties. Een slecht geschreven thema dat tientallen externe scripts en styles bevat, kan ook de snelheid van je website drastisch verminderen. Kies daarom voor thema’s met simpel code die voldoen aan de WordPress-编码standaarden. functions.php In het bestand moet je voorzichtig onnodige themafuncties of scripts uitschakelen, of gebruik je conditionele beoordelingen om de uitvoering van bepaalde scripts te regelen.

Samenvatting

Het optimaliseren van de prestaties van een WordPress-website is een systeemmatige procedure die zowel front- als back-end aspecten, software en hardware omvat. Het begint met een nauwkeurige beoordeling van de prestaties, gaat verder met het kiezen van een krachtige serveromgeving voor het hosten, optimiseert de laadtijd van front-end-elementen als afbeeldingen, CSS en JavaScript, en bereikt uiteindelijk een diepe verkenning van de database, het inzetten van meerdere niveaus van caching en het beheer van plugins en thema's. Echter, echte optimalisatie is geen eenmalig proces; het vereist voortdurende monitoring, testing en aanpassingen. Door de strategieën uit deze gids te implementeren, kunt u de laadtijd van de website en de kernresponsiviteit aanzienlijk verbeteren, waardoor u een uitstekende gebruikerservaring kunt bieden en een sterke positie kunt innemen in de zoekmachineconcurrentie.

Veelgestelde vragen (FAQ)

Wat moet ik doen als de website-updates niet meteen worden weergegeven nadat ik de cache-plugin heb gebruikt?

Dit is een typisch fenomeen van het cachesysteem. Alle goede caching-plugins bieden de mogelijkheid om de cache handmatig te verwijderen (of “op te frissen”). Wanneer je een nieuw artikel publiceert, de inhoud van een pagina wijzigt of het uiterlijk van de website updatet, moet je inloggen in het WordPress-administratiepaneel, naar de instellingen van het caching-plugin gaan en op de knop “Alle caches verwijderen” klikken. Sommige geavanceerde plugins ondersteunen zelfs het automatische verwijderen van de cache van relevante pagina’s, of bieden andere opties om de cache te beheren. wp-cli Manieren om het cache-teken te wissen met een commando.

Moet ik een gratis of betaalde optimalisatie-plugin kiezen?

Dat hangt af van je technische kennis en de behoeften van je website. Gratis optimalisatieplugins (zoals Autoptimize en WP Super Cache) zijn zeer krachtig en voldoen aan de behoeften van de meeste kleine en middelgrote websites, maar vereisen vaak meer handmatige instellingen en hun functionaliteiten zijn soms verspreid over verschillende onderdelen van het systeem. Betaalde plugins (zoals WP Rocket) zijn bekend van hun eenvoudige instellingen (in één stap), uitgebreide mogelijkheden (pagina-caching, browser-caching, bestandsoptimalisatie, vertraagd laden, etc.) en kwalitatief goede klantenservice. Voor commerciële websites of gebruikers die niet veel tijd hebben voor technische zaken, is het vaak efficiënter om een betaalde plugin te gebruiken.

Zal het activeren van Gzip of Brotli-compressie invloed hebben op de SEO-prestaties?

Nee, integendeel: het activeren van compressie heeft een positieve invloed op SEO. Gzip en Brotli zijn compressietechnieken die op de server worden gebruikt om de grootte van HTML-, CSS- en JavaScript-bestanden aanzienlijk te verkleinen voordat deze worden gestuurd naar de gebruikersbrowser. Dit resulteert in een snellere laadtijd van de pagina’s. Aangezien de laadtijd een belangrijke factor is in de algoritmen van Google voor het bepalen van de zoekresultaten, helpt een snellere laadtijd meestal tot een betere positie in de zoekresultaten. Je kunt in het rapport van PageSpeed Insights controleren of compressie op je website correct is geactiveerd.

Hoe weet ik of mijn website objectcaching (bijvoorbeeld met Redis) nodig heeft?

Als je website veel bezoekers krijgt (bijvoorbeeld duizenden bezoekers per dag of meer), of als je complexe e-commerce-systemen of ledenadministratiesystemen gebruikt die veel database-verzoeken veroorzaken, kan objectcaching een grote verbetering van de prestaties opleveren. Je kunt het Query Monitor-plugin gebruiken om het aantal en de tijd van deze database-verzoeken te bewaken. Als je ontdekt dat het aantal verzoeken nog steeds hoog is en dat deze veel tijd in beslag nemen, zelfs ondanks het gebruik van paginacaching, is het belangrijk om Redis of Memcached te implementeren voor objectcaching als volgende stap in de optimalisatie. Voor persoonlijke blogs met weinig bezoekers is objectcaching echter waarschijnlijk niet de hoogste prioriteit.